Spirit and Power - Survey of Pentecostals in Nigeria - Analysis

TRUST3 (Weighted by GPWGT)

I'm going to read a list of institutions and people. For each one, please tell me whether you feel that you can trust them a lot, some, only a little, or not at all. How about your city or local government?
 PercentCumulative Percent
1) Can trust a lot0.7%0.7%
2) Can trust some20.3%21.0%
3) Trust a little47.0%68.0%
4) Not at all31.5%99.5%
8) Don't know0.5%100.0%
9) Refused0.0%100.0%
